• Initiateur de la discussion Initiateur de la discussion bepc
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

B

bepc

Guest
Bonsoir,

Je suis travaille actuellement sur une spreadsheet ou je cherche a calculer automatiquement des dates.


Autrement dis, je souhaite pouvoir calculer une date d'éligibilité par rapport a une date d'embauche selon la règle suivante: Si le jour de la date d'embauche est inférieur au 15 du mois, alors la date d'éligibilité sera: le 15 du mois 3 mois après la date d'embauche.

En revanche si la date d'embauche est supérieure au 15 du mois, alors la date d'éligibilité sera: le 15 du mois 4 mois après la date d'embauche

Je me suis peut être pas très bien exprimé mais le concept est relativement simple. J'ai joins une image du résultat voulus pour une meilleur compréhension.

kda7ag.jpg
[/IMG]


Il faut également que les changements d'années soient pris en compte (si a cheval entre 2 année différentes.)


Je vous remercie d'avance pour votre aide
 
Re : Formule pour date

Bonjour

Juste pour le fun et le plaisir de saluer Jocelyn et MichD

Code:
=DATE(ANNEE(A1);MOIS(A1)+3+SI(JOUR(A1)>15;1;0);15)


Edit : Coucou R@chid. La mienne est plus courte !

Edit 2 : R@chid tu as été trop rapide . Il faudrait
Code:
=MOIS.DECALER(DATE(ANNEE(A1);MOIS(A1);15);3+(JOUR(A1)>15))
Non ?
 
Dernière édition:
Re : Formule pour date

Bonsoir,
Salut Chris, ravis 🙂
La Ravissante Chris à dit:
Edit : Coucou r@chid. La mienne est plus courte !
Oui c'est sur mais j'ai mal compris la demande...
et à comparaison avec celle-ci, en C2,
Code:
=DATE(ANNEE(B2);MOIS(B2)+3+(JOUR(B2)>15);15)
@ + +

Edit : Ouuuuuuuuuuuuuupsssssss je n'ai fait que raccourcir ton SI()
 
Re : Formule pour date

Merci a tous,

Je n'arrive néanmoins pas a les faire marcher....

Par exemple celle de chris : en anglais =DATE(year(A1);MONTH(A1)+3+IF(DAY(A1)>15;1;0);15)

Ils me disent qu'il y a un problème, le format de cellule de A1 doit bien être date right ?
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Réponses
10
Affichages
368
Réponses
6
Affichages
636
  • Question Question
Microsoft 365 Formule Excel
Réponses
4
Affichages
364
Retour